When using homelessness images, it's essential to use them responsibly. Always check the copyright and licensing restrictions before using an image. Attribution is often required, so make sure to credit the photographer or artist. Avoid using images of people without their permission, and never use images that could cause distress or harm, such as images of people using drugs.
Think about the message you want to convey and choose images that align with that message. Avoid using images for shock value or to sell a product or service. Instead, use images to raise awareness, educate, or provide support for those in need. Consider working with a charity or organization that supports homeless individuals to ensure that your project has a positive impact.
